What to cook for Christmas: Ambrosia!

Posted on December 20, 2012 by Annabel Langbein

Today's recipe is quite simply ambrosia – Raspberry Ripple Ambrosia, to be exact!

A luscious swirl of whipped cream, meringues, marshmallows, nougat and berries, it's one of those never-fail desserts that you can stir together in a jiffy and everyone will think you're a genius because it just tastes so delicious.

It's a handy recipe prepare in big quantities when you're feeding a crowd, or to keep in mind for those times when friends pop in unexpectedly and you need to conjure a dessert out of nowhere – keep a packet each of marshmallows, nougat and meringues in the pantry and all you need is a bottle of fresh cream. And it also suits gluten-free guests – just buy gluten-free varieties of all the ingredients.

Serve with or without my Chocolate Sponge Roll with Figs.
